Fatamorgana asked ...
"Has there been any word on what will happen to our BoA items come Cataclysm? Will they automatically switch over so our new toons can get the full benefit of the new system or will there be new heirlooms to purchase? Do you suppose they will use the same emblems to purchase?"
Bind on Account items and heirloom gear will continue to work the way it does today. We've been told the current heirlooms will work up to level 80, but not past. We'll need to get new heirloom items for that. Those new items will be purchasable through a system similar to what's implemented now, although the specifics are not spelled out yet.
I would assume the heirloom gear now will work on worgens and goblins, however there's nothing stopping Blizzard from including racial requirements on Wrath heirlooms. But I would be very surprised if they did that. In fact (even though I already have a priest) I'm saving up for a full heirloom set for my soon-to-be created goblin priest.
Stats on the heirloom items, just like with all other gear, will change to reflect the new systems coming out with Cataclysm.
Syraleon asked ...
"Some time ago I heard that Blizzard was thinking of implementing the ability to send mail and BoA items to cross-realm and cross-faction characters on the same account, Is this still in the works?"
You can already send BoA items cross-faction. You currently cannot send items cross-realm, however that's something Blizzard has said they'd like to do in the future, but they don't have a time-frame for it and are not even saying it'll happen in Cataclysm. In other words: it might never happen so don't count on it.
Manouch asked ...
"While we know that some old instances are going to be revamped, will the lore of those change too?"
We don't know yet, but given the game world is changing, I would assume the stories for old dungeons that we're running again would move forward as well. There has to be a reason we're going back clear Deadmines and Shadowfang Keep again. The new lore/stories will tell us this -- we just don't know what that lore is yet.

Internally, each quest is given a number. If Blizzard re-use old numbers for new quests, they'll have to wipe quests wih the re-used old numbers as they upgrade the databases for the new quests. My guess, however, is that they'll use new numbers for the new quests so that they can implement the new quests incrementally, and so that they can leave the decisions on what to include or exclude as late as possible. This leaves old quests with the old numbers, which are harmless (like dead yeast in beer). So my guess is that the old quests *probably* won't disappear from your quest logs.
